Solve systems of equations algebraically
Solve systems of equations algebraically Linear equation can be defined as “Any equation is in the form of ax + by =c is a linear equation with a, b and c as constant and 'x' and 'y' as variables”. Solving systems of equations algebraically can be done by two methods, substitution method and elimination method. In both cases we find the value of the variables in the given equation.
